في المقالة التالية سنلقي نظرة على jrnl. هذا هو تطبيق دفتر يومية بسيط لسطر الأوامر. يتم تخزين هذه المجلات كملفات نصية عادية يمكن للبشر قراءتها. يمكننا أيضًا وضعها في مجلد Dropbox للمزامنة الفورية. اختياريا يمكن أيضًا تشفير اليوميات باستخدام امتداد AES 256 بت.
للاستخدام المهني ، يمكن أن تساعدك المجلة في تتبعها تتبع الأشياء التي نقوم بها وكيف نقوم بها. يمكن استخدامه أيضًا كطريقة سريعة لتتبع التغييرات ، حيث يمكن أن يكون الخيال عند العمل غير محدود ، لكن الذاكرة ليست كذلك.
سوف يسمح لنا Jrnl أضف إدخالًا سريعًا من سطر الأوامر ، وابحث عن الإدخالات السابقة ، وقم بالتصدير إلى تنسيقات نص منسق مثل HTML و Markdown. سيسمح لنا أيضًا بالحصول على العديد من اليوميات ، مما يعني أننا سنكون قادرين على فصل إدخالات عملنا عن إدخالاتنا الخاصة. يخزن البرنامج المدخلات كنص عادي ، لذلك حتى إذا توقف jrnl عن العمل ، فسيظل الوصول إلى بياناتنا متاحًا.
قم بتثبيت jrnl على Ubuntu
كومو jrnl هو برنامج Python ، أسهل طريقة لتثبيت هذا البرنامج في Ubuntu هي باستخدام pip3. إذا لم يكن لديك هذا مكتبات ومدير حزم بايثون، يمكن تثبيته عن طريق الكتابة في المحطة الطرفية (Ctrl + Alt + T):
sudo apt install python3-pip
إلى تأكد من تثبيت PIP 3 ننفذ:
pip3 --version
بعد تثبيت PIP ، في حالة الضرورة ، سنفعل ذلك تثبيت jrnl الكتابة في نفس الجهاز:
pip3 install jrnl
باستخدام هذا الأمر ، سنتأكد من الحصول على أحدث وأفضل إصدار. بعد التثبيت ، يمكننا التحقق من صحة كل شيء الكتابة:
jrnl -v
كيفية استخدام jrnl
الآن كلما احتجنا إنشاء ملاحظة أو سجل، سيتعين علينا فقط كتابة الأمر التالي في المحطة الطرفية (Ctrl + Alt + T) ، وسيتم تسجيله بطابع زمني. في الجولة الأولى ، ستطرح علينا بضعة أسئلة ، فأنت جاهز لبدء العمل.
jrnl
سنكون أيضا قادرين على العثور على تذاكر في تاريخ محدد الكتابة في المحطة (Ctrl + Alt + T) jrnl -on YYYY-MM-DD, بحث إدخالات من تاريخ مع jrnl -من YYYY-MM-DD y البحث عن التذاكر حتى تاريخ محدد مع jrnl-to YYYY-MM-DD.
يمكن دمج مصطلحات البحث مع المعلمة -و، والذي يسمح بإجراء عمليات بحث مثل:
jrnl -from 2020-01-01 -and -to 2020-02-02
يمكننا أيضا تحرير إدخالات دفتر اليومية مع موجه سطر الأوامر -يحرر. قبل القيام بذلك ، سيتعين علينا تكوين المحرر الافتراضي للمشاركات عن طريق تحرير الملف ~ / .config / jrnl / jrnl.yaml.
يمكنك هنا تحديد الملفات المراد استخدامها للمجلات ، والأحرف الخاصة التي يجب استخدامها للتسميات ، وبعض الخيارات الأخرى المتاحة. في هذه المرحلة ، الشيء المهم هو تكوين المحرر. في توثيق من jrnl يمكنك العثور على بعض النصائح المفيدة لاستخدام برامج تحرير مثل VSCode و Sublime Text.
مع هذا البرنامج يمكننا أيضًا تشفير الملفات من اليوميات. من خلال تعيين متغير التشفير العام ، ستخبر jrnl بتشفير جميع المجلات. يمكن أيضًا تعيين التشفير مضيفا تشفير: صحيح إلى ملف التكوين.
سيتم تخزين ملف المجلة بشكل مشفر على القرص وآمن من أعين المتطفلين. La توثيق من jrnl يحتوي على مزيد من المعلومات حول كيفية عمله ، وما هي الشفرات التي يستخدمها ، وما إلى ذلك..
إلغاء تثبيت jrnl
إذا أردنا إلغاء تثبيت هذا التطبيق من Ubuntu ، علينا فقط كتابة المحطة الطرفية (Ctrl + Alt + T):
pip3 uninstall jrnl
البرنامج مجاني ومفتوح المصدر. يمكن الرجوع إلى رمز المصدر الخاص به في مستودعاته GitHub جيثب:. يستخدم Jrnl واجهة لغة طبيعية حتى لا نضطر إلى تذكر الاختصارات المشفرة عندما نكتب في البرنامج. يتم تخزين المجلات في ملفات نصية عادية. كما يمكن الوصول إليها من أي مكان ، قدر الإمكان مزامنة مجلاتنا مع Dropbox. يمكن الحصول عليها مزيد من المعلومات حول هذا المشروع في الخاص بك الموقع.